Реферат: Технология MMX
команд, которые удобно использовать в различных мультимедийных и
коммуникационных приложениях. Основные черты этой технологии: архитектура
- одна инструкция над многими данными (SIMD) 57 новых инструкций
восемь 64-разрядных регистров MMX четыре новых типа данных
Основой MMX является архитектура "одна инструкция над многими
данными" (SIMD). Она состоит в том, что много единиц информации
обрабатывается одной командой одновременно, значительно увеличивая
производительность. Технологию MMX легко применять
Технология MMX включена в архитектуру процессоров Intel таким образом,
что сохранена полная совместимость с существующими операционными системами:
MS DOS*, Windows* 3.1, Windows 95, OS/2* и совмещении. Это достигается за
счет совмещении регистров целочисленной арифметики общего назначения и
регистра состояния с регистрами плавающей арифметики и состоянии
соответственно. Следовательно, не введено новых регистров для реализации
технологии MMX. Это значит, что операционная система для сохранения и
восстановления регистров при выполнении программ MMX использует стандартные
механизмы, предусмотренные для плавающей арифметики. Все программы,
написанные ранее дл процессоров с архитектурой Intel, будут выполняться
на компьютерах с технологией MMX.
Основное время при выполнении мультимедийных приложений занимают короткие
циклы с высокими коэффициентами повторяемости, составляющие небольшую часть
от общего объема всех команд. Переписывание этих небольших
последовательностей кодов с использованием набора команд MMX позволит
значительно улучшить характеристики приложений. Таким образом, технология
MMX позволяет разработчикам программного обеспечения за сравнительно
короткий промежуток времени существенно улучшить характеристики
мультимедийных и коммуникационных приложений.